15 Effective Strategies to Ensure Smooth Collaboration Between Logistics Agencies and Independent Distributors Across Regions

In managing successful partnerships between logistics agencies and independent distributors in different regions, adopting tailored strategies is key to overcoming communication gaps, operational inconsistencies, and cultural challenges. Here are 15 proven strategies logistics agencies implement to ensure smooth collaboration, operational excellence, and aligned objectives with distributors distributed globally.


1. Establish Clear Communication Protocols and Tools

Clear, consistent communication enables coordination across different time zones and languages:

  • Choose unified communication platforms like Slack, Microsoft Teams, or WhatsApp.
  • Define communication frequency and formats (daily briefings, weekly calls, monthly reviews).
  • Provide multilingual support through language training or translation services.
  • Create responsive feedback loops to quickly resolve misunderstandings.

Consistent communication protocols reduce delays and foster trust.


2. Use a Centralized Technology Platform for Collaboration

Implement a shared digital platform that integrates logistics and distributor workflows:

  • Real-time order and shipment tracking accessible to all stakeholders.
  • Centralized document management for invoices, customs paperwork, contracts.
  • Dashboard with key performance indicators (KPIs) visible to logistics teams and distributors.
  • API integrations with ERP, CRM, and Transportation Management Systems (TMS).

3. Standardize Operating Procedures (SOPs) Across Regions

Clear SOPs aligned across logistics and distributor teams reduce operational friction:

  • Define packaging, labeling, and handling standards.
  • Document step-by-step order fulfillment and delivery confirmation processes.
  • Ensure compliance with regional customs, regulatory requirements, and quality control.
  • Regularly update SOPs with feedback from regional distributors.

Standardized procedures streamline workflows and maintain consistent service levels worldwide.


4. Define and Monitor Mutual Key Performance Indicators (KPIs)

Align on measurable KPIs to drive accountability and continuous improvement:

  • On-time delivery rate
  • Order accuracy levels
  • Damage and loss frequencies
  • Return processing times
  • Communication responsiveness

Share KPI dashboards and schedule regular performance review meetings to celebrate successes and resolve challenges collaboratively.


5. Adapt Collaboration to Cultural and Regional Differences

Respecting cultural nuances reduces misunderstandings and enhances cooperation:

  • Provide cultural sensitivity training for internal teams.
  • Appoint regional liaison managers knowledgeable in local business customs.
  • Align schedules with local holidays and working hours.
  • Support local marketing initiatives tailored to regional preferences.

Culturally aware collaboration strengthens distributor relationships globally.


6. Engage in Joint Business Planning and Demand Forecasting

Collaborative planning synchronizes inventory management and supply chains:

  • Share regional sales forecasts and promotional calendars.
  • Coordinate inventory replenishment to avoid stockouts or excess.
  • Develop contingency plans for regional disruptions.
  • Review forecasts quarterly to adjust strategies dynamically.

Joint planning improves supply chain responsiveness and cost efficiency.


7. Provide Comprehensive Training and Capacity Building

Equip distributors with the knowledge and tools for efficient operations:

  • Product handling and storage training.
  • Tutorials on using logistics digital platforms.
  • Workshops covering regional compliance and trade regulations.
  • Soft skills development focused on customer service and communication.

Well-trained distributors increase operational independence and performance.


8. Implement Structured Feedback Channels for Continuous Improvement

Use systematic feedback to refine collaboration processes:

  • Hold regular feedback review meetings highlighting pain points and solutions.
  • Implement improvements based on collected data.
  • Recognize and celebrate progress and milestones.

Continuous feedback cycles promote engagement and operational excellence.


9. Formalize Relationships with Clear Contracts and Service Level Agreements (SLAs)

Explicit agreements set expectations and define responsibilities:

  • Establish SLAs outlining delivery times, quality benchmarks, and penalties.
  • Specify payment schedules and terms.
  • Define processes for dispute resolution.
  • Include data privacy and confidentiality clauses.

Transparent contracts build trust and provide enforceable operational frameworks.


10. Optimize Logistics Infrastructure via Local Warehousing and Cross-Docking

Enhance distribution efficiency by leveraging local assets:

  • Maintain regional warehouses closer to customer hubs.
  • Utilize cross-docking to reduce storage times and accelerate shipments.
  • Partner with local Third-Party Logistics (3PL) providers.
  • Integrate Warehouse Management Systems (WMS) for real-time inventory transparency.

Strategic infrastructure choices reduce lead times and lower costs.


11. Proactively Manage Risks with Contingency Planning

Prepare jointly to mitigate supply chain interruptions:

  • Identify backup transportation routes.
  • Maintain safety stock for critical SKUs.
  • Monitor political, economic, and environmental risks in each region.
  • Develop crisis response protocols for emergencies.

Effective risk management ensures business continuity and customer satisfaction.


12. Foster Collaborative Problem-Solving and Innovation

Approach challenges as joint opportunities for improvement:

  • Conduct root cause analysis sessions with distributor input.
  • Organize brainstorming workshops to develop solutions.
  • Pilot new processes in select regions before scaling.
  • Share lessons learned across all partners.

Collaborative problem-solving builds stronger, more resilient partnerships.


13. Align Incentives and Recognition Programs Across the Network

Drive distributor motivation through targeted rewards:

  • Offer sales bonuses for meeting growth targets.
  • Recognize compliance with quality and operational standards.
  • Provide exclusive access to new products and promotions.
  • Feature top performers in newsletters and company events.

Aligned incentives boost distributor engagement and loyalty.


14. Leverage Data-Driven Decision Making for Optimized Collaboration

Use analytics to inform strategic and operational decisions:

  • Analyze regional demand trends to prioritize product stocking.
  • Optimize routes and transportation costs based on shipment data.
  • Monitor customer satisfaction metrics linked to distributor performance.
  • Adjust inventory turnover based on sales velocity.

Data transparency empowers proactive collaboration and continuous improvement.


15. Build Long-Term Partnerships Based on Trust and Transparency

Sustain collaboration by fostering mutual respect and openness:

  • Schedule regular strategic business reviews.
  • Facilitate informal and social interactions to deepen relationships.
  • Support distributors during operational or financial challenges.
  • Maintain honest, transparent communication channels.

Strong trust reduces churn and cultivates enduring, effective partnerships.


Summary

Ensuring smooth collaboration between logistics agencies and independent distributors across regions demands a multifaceted strategy.
